Default 5 ton axle bearings and seals part# x-reference?

With all this talk of axle bearings and seals, does anyone have civilian part #'s for the 5 ton Rockwell bearings and seals?

Default RE: 5 ton axle bearings and seals part# x-reference?

Timken #596 outer bearing, Timken #593a inner bearing(or cone), Timken #592a cup in and out. The seals I just orderd from memphis $10.28 outer,$35.55 inner.Be careful when pulling the hubs to not drag the race accross the axle nut threads,I use a couple wraps of duct tape. also the hub is about 100# so have a place to set it down.This task would be better with a soldier "B". Go and buy a box of low lint disposable rags,You will need them!
